This terraced house is located in GOOLE, DN14 5ES. The property offers 135m² (1453 sq ft) of spacious living space with 6 habitable rooms. It is a characterful interwar or early 20th century home. The property holds an EPC rating of C (70/100), meeting the government's target standard for energy efficiency. The gas central heating system has good efficiency, indicating a relatively modern, well-maintained boiler. The solid walls lack insulation. Solid wall insulation (external or internal) typically costs £8,000-£14,000 but can reduce heat loss by up to 35% and improve your EPC rating by 1-2 bands. Double glazing is installed, though the efficiency rating suggests older units. Modern low-E double glazing can be up to 40% more efficient than units installed before 2002. Estimated annual energy costs are £1885, comprising £1509 for heating, £188 for hot water, and £188 for lighting. The property produces 4.7 tonnes of CO2 per year, which is moderate for a UK home. About school ratings: Ofsted ratings range from Outstanding to Inadequate. These ratings are based on inspections of teaching quality, leadership, pupil behavior, and safety. Note that school catchment areas vary - check with the school or local council for admission details.

What do these speeds mean? 10-30 Mbps: Good for browsing and streaming. 30-100 Mbps: Great for multiple users and HD streaming. 100-300 Mbps: Excellent for 4K streaming and gaming. 300+ Mbps: Perfect for large households and heavy internet use.
